Subject[PATCH 04/10] perf script: Factor out perf_sample__sprintf_flags()
Date
Factor out perf_sample__sprintf_flags() so it can be reused.

Signed-off-by: Adrian Hunter <adrian.hunter@intel.com>
---
tools/perf/builtin-script.c | 28 ++++++++++++++++++----------
tools/perf/util/trace-event.h | 3 +++
2 files changed, 21 insertions(+), 10 deletions(-)
